Merge branch 'dev_trustie' of http://gitea.trustie.net/jasder/forgeplus into dev_trustie

This commit is contained in:
sylor_huang@126.com
2020-06-29 17:07:01 +08:00
11 changed files with 89 additions and 26 deletions

View File

@@ -5,6 +5,9 @@ json.last_commit do
json.nil!
end
end
json.tags_count @tags_count
json.branches_count @branches_count
json.commits_count @commits_count
json.zip_url render_zip_url(@project, @ref)
json.tar_url render_tar_url(@project, @ref)
json.entries do

View File

@@ -1,7 +1,7 @@
json.identifier @project.identifier
json.name @project.name
json.project_id @project.id
json.repo_id @project.repository.id
json.repo_id @repo.id
json.issues_count @project.issues_count.to_i - @project.pull_requests_count.to_i
json.pull_requests_count @project.pull_requests_count
json.project_identifier @project.identifier
@@ -12,14 +12,17 @@ json.versions_count @project.versions_count #里程碑数量
json.version_releases_count @project.releases_size(@user.try(:id), "all")
json.version_releasesed_count @project.releases_size(@user.try(:id), "released") #已发行的版本
json.contributor_users_count @project.contributor_users
json.issue_tags_count @tags_count
json.branches_count @branches_count
json.commits_count @commits_count
json.permission @project.get_premission(@user)
json.mirror_url @project&.repository.mirror_url
json.mirror @project&.repository.mirror_url.present?
json.type @project.numerical_for_project_type
json.mirror_status @project.repository&.mirror&.numerical_for_status if @project.sync_mirror?
unless @project.common?
json.mirror_status @repo.mirror_status
json.mirror_num @repo.mirror_num
json.first_sync @repo.first_sync?
end
json.watched @project.watched_by? @user
json.praised @project.praised_by? @user
json.status @project.status
@@ -32,12 +35,14 @@ json.fork_info do
end
end
json.size replace_bytes_to_b(number_to_human_size(@result['size'].to_i*1024))
json.ssh_url @result['ssh_url']
json.clone_url @result['clone_url']
json.default_branch @result['default_branch']
json.empty @result['empty']
json.full_name @result['full_name']
if @result
json.size replace_bytes_to_b(number_to_human_size(@result['size'].to_i*1024))
json.ssh_url @result['ssh_url']
json.clone_url @result['clone_url']
json.default_branch @result['default_branch']
json.empty @result['empty']
json.full_name @result['full_name']
json.private @result['private']
end
json.private @result['private']
json.partial! 'author', locals: { user: @project.owner }

View File

@@ -6,6 +6,9 @@ json.last_commit do
json.nil!
end
end
json.tags_count @tags_count
json.branches_count @branches_count
json.commits_count @commits_count
json.entries do
json.array! @sub_entries do |entry|
json.partial! 'repositories/simple_entry', locals: { entry: entry }